Budget Puerto Rico Tours Under $75: Low-Cost Adventures & Free Activities
Puerto Rico is affordable compared to many U.S. destinations. With smart planning, you can experience world-class attractions—snorkeling, hiking, historic sites—for under $75 per day, or even free.
Free Activities in Puerto Rico
- El Yunque National Forest: No entrance fee. Hike to waterfalls, swim in pools, explore rainforest.
- Old San Juan Walking Tour: Free to walk streets, plazas, view architecture. Museums $5–15 individually.
- Paseo de la Princesa: Free waterfront walk, street performers, sunset viewing.
- Public Beaches: All free. Parking $3–5.
- Street Art & Local Culture: Free exploration of neighborhoods, murals, local art.
Cheap Tours Under $75
Snorkeling from Public Beach ($25–45)
Rent snorkel gear ($15–20), snorkel from Flamenco Beach (Culebra) or Condado (San Juan). Ferry/taxi cost included.
El Yunque Waterfall Hike ($5–10)
Self-guided hiking to La Mina Falls. Free park entry. Bring water, snacks, proper shoes.

Old San Juan + Sunset Walk ($0–20)
Self-guided walking tour, optional museum entry ($5–15). Sunset at Paseo de la Princesa.
Budget Group Snorkeling Tour ($30–50)
Some operators offer discounted group tours on slower days. Check Groupon for deals.
Mangrove Kayaking ($30–60)
Piñones kayak tours discounted during off-peak. Self-guided kayak rental slightly cheaper ($40–50).

Money-Saving Strategies
Timing
- May–November: Off-peak season, 30–50% cheaper
- Mid-week (Tue–Thu): Lower prices than weekends
- Last-minute bookings: Day-of discounts common ($10–20 off)
Group Bookings & Discounts
- Groupon: Puerto Rico tours frequently 40–50% discounted
- Group tours: $30–50 vs private charters $300+
- Hotel packages: Bundle tours at discounts when booking accommodation
DIY Approach
- Self-guided tours: Maps, apps, YouTube guides. Free.
- Public transportation: Buses $0.75–2.50 vs taxis $10–20
- Pack food: Grocery stores cheaper than eating out
Budget-Friendly Daily Itinerary ($50–75)
Morning: Free El Yunque hike (parking $5) | Lunch: Food stand ($10–15) | Afternoon: Public beach snorkeling with rental gear ($20–25) | Evening: Old San Juan sunset + local dinner ($15–20) | Total: $50–75
Best Budget Neighborhoods
- Old San Juan: Historic district walk free, cheap street food ($3–8)
- Santurce: Local neighborhood with street art, galleries, affordable cafés
- Loíza: Bohemian beach town with cheap guesthouses, local culture

- Bioluminescent bay: Guided tour ($60–80) better than DIY kayak ($40) for the experience
- Remote zip-lining: Professional operators ($80–120) worth it for safety
- Island ferries: Official ferries, not sketchy private boats
